What is ICSI?

ICSI (intracytoplasmic sperm injection) is a laboratory technique used inside an IVF cycle. Instead of letting sperm find and penetrate the egg on its own in a culture dish (conventional IVF), an embryologist selects a single healthy sperm and injects it directly into the cytoplasm of a mature egg using a fine glass needle, under a high-magnification microscope.

ICSI was developed to solve a single problem: severe male factor infertility, where there simply isn't enough functional sperm to fertilise eggs in a dish. For that situation it is genuinely transformative. For every other situation it is a tool used selectively — not a default upgrade.

How ICSI works — the laboratory step

  1. Egg retrieval — identical to a conventional IVF retrieval.
  2. Sperm preparation — the embryologist isolates the most motile, normal-appearing sperm from the prepared sample.
  3. Egg preparation — mature eggs are denuded of their surrounding cumulus cells to expose the egg for injection.
  4. Injection — one sperm is immobilised (tail squeezed) and aspirated into a fine pipette. The egg is held with a holding pipette; the injection pipette enters the cytoplasm and deposits the sperm. Each injection takes about a minute.
  5. Fertilisation assessment — about 16–18 hours later, embryologists check for the two pronuclei that confirm successful fertilisation.
  6. Continued culture and transfer — identical to conventional IVF from this point.

Success rates

Fertilisation rate with ICSI in good-quality eggs is typically 65–80%. Once fertilisation has occurred, embryo development and pregnancy rates are similar to conventional IVF. In other words: ICSI doesn't improve embryos — it just gets you across the fertilisation step when conventional IVF can't.

Frequently asked questions

The questions patients ask me most often about ICSI.

  • Is ICSI better than conventional IVF?

    Not always. ICSI is better than conventional IVF when sperm parameters are too low for natural fertilisation in a dish — severe male factor or surgical sperm. With normal sperm, ICSI does not improve live-birth rates. It's a tool for specific indications, not an upgrade to every IVF cycle.

  • Does ICSI increase the risk of birth defects?

    Large studies show a small absolute increase in birth defects with ICSI compared to natural conception — but most of that increase is attributable to the underlying severe male factor, not the ICSI technique itself. Absolute risk remains low.

  • Can ICSI work with very low sperm count?

    Yes. ICSI needs only one viable sperm per egg, which is why it's used for severe oligozoospermia and surgically retrieved sperm. We have successfully fertilised eggs with sperm counts in single digits per millilitre.

  • What if no sperm is found in the semen sample?

    This is azoospermia. Depending on cause, sperm can often be retrieved surgically from the testis or epididymis (TESA, PESA, or micro-TESE) and used for ICSI. Many couples with azoospermia have had successful pregnancies this way.

  • Does ICSI work with frozen sperm?

    Yes. ICSI is often preferred with frozen sperm, especially when post-thaw motility is reduced. Outcomes are comparable to fresh-sperm ICSI.

  • Why do some clinics use ICSI for every IVF cycle?

    Commercial reasons and reduced risk of fertilisation failure. But for normal sperm, conventional IVF produces equal blastocyst rates. Routine ICSI isn't best practice when sperm parameters don't justify it.
